Abstract

Pseudomonas fluorescens is widely found in raw animal products such as beef,fish,poultry and dairy products,and has become an important cause of foodborne diseases.The aim of this paper was to investigate the inhibitory effect of benzyl isothiocyanate(BITC)on P.fluorescens ATCC 13525 as a test strain and its application in beef for freshness preservation.The minimum inhibitory concentration(MIC)of BITC on P.fluorescens was observed to be 0.25 mmol/L by the Oxford cup method.Phenotyping experiments demonstrated that BITC was able to disrupt the permeability of bacterial cell membranes and reduce metabolic activity.In addition,compared with the control group,the total viable count,color difference,pH,total volatile basic nitrogen(TVB-N)content and nitrogen oxides content in the MIC-treated group were reduced by 35.73%,21.52%,4.53%,54.39%,and 4.78%,respectively,after 7 days of storage,and the sensory score increased by 10.45%,indicating that BITC could significantly inhibit the growth of P.fluorescens and improve the sensory quality and physicochemical indexes of beef.Therefore,BITC has a good application prospect in the preservation of chilled beef.
